Dolly Dearest is an American 1991 horror film starring Denise Crosby and Rip Torn.

An American family moves to Mexico to fabricate dolls, but their toyfactory happens to be next to a Satan grave and the toys come into possession of an old, malicious spirit.
Begotten is a 1990 American experimental horror film, written, produced and directed by E. Elias Merhige.

The story opens with a robed, profusely bleeding "God" disemboweling itself, with the act ultimately ending in its death. A woman, Mother Earth, emerges from its remains, arouses the body, and impregnates herself with its semen. Becoming pregnant, she wanders off into a vast and barren landscape. The pregnancy manifests in a fully grown convulsing man whom she leaves to his own devices. The "Son of Earth" meets a group of faceless nomads who seize him with what is either a very long umbilical cord or a rope. The Son of Earth vomits organic pieces, and the nomads excitedly accept these as gifts. The nomads finally bring the man to a fire and burn him. "Mother Earth" encounters the resurrected man and comforts him. She seizes the man with a similar umbilical cord. The nomads appear and proceed to rape her. Son of Earth is left to mourn over the lifeless body. A group of characters appear, carry her off and dismember her, later returning for Son of Earth. After he, too, is dismembered, the group buries the remains, planting the parts into the crust of the earth. The burial site becomes lush with flowers. *Wikipedia*
Cronos is a 1993 Mexican vampire horror film written and directed by Guillermo del Toro, and starring veteran Argentinean actor Federico Luppi and American actor Ron Perlman.
Bordello of Blood (also known as Tales from the Crypt Presents: Bordello of Blood) is a 1996 comedy/horror film starring Dennis Miller, Erika Eleniak, Angie Everhart, Corey Feldman and Chris Sarandon. It is based on the HBO television series Tales from the Crypt.
Three Wishes is a 1995 drama-fantasy film directed by Martha Coolidge and starring Patrick Swayze, Mary Elizabeth Mastrantonio and Joseph Mazzello.

While Jane Holman (Mary Elizabeth Mastrantonio) is driving with her two sons, Tom and Gunny, she accidentally runs into a drifter, named Jack McCloud (Patrick Swayze), who breaks his leg. Feeling sorry for him, Jane invites Jack and his dog Betty Jane to stay at her home until his leg has healed. After having some difficulties in adapting to this new lifestyle, Jack soon finds himself loved by the family and they all want him to stay. When he starts teaching baseball to Tom, who misses his father who went missing in action during the Korean War, the two of them develop a strong bond. Meanwhile, Gunny believes that there is more to Jack and Betty Jane than meets the eye, and he is determined to find out what. *Wikipedia*
The Ages of Lulu (Spanish: Las edades de Lulú) is a 1990 Spanish film, directed by Bigas Luna, starring Francesca Neri.

When virginal teen Lulu (Francesca Neri, Live Flesh) develops a crush on her brother's friend Pablo (Oscar Ladoire) she begins a carnal odyssey that will take her beyond the realm of pleasure and push her to the threshold of pain. Introduced to the joy of unadulterated sex Lulu's acceptance becomes her obsession - experimenting with all manner of possibilities - taking up every erotic opportunity, leaving no stone unturned.
But as her journey delves into the sordid shadows of S&M, Lulu reaches a point of no return where her obsession makes way for addiction.The Ages of Lulu is a personal and highly provocative portrait of sexuality in the scorching tradition of Betty Blue and also features Oscar® winning actor Javier Bardem in his startling motion picture debut.
964 Pinocchio is a 1991 Japanese cyberpunk film from filmmaker Shozin Fukui.

Pinocchio 964 is the nightmare of a cybernetic sex android let loose into the world without a memory. Wandering around Japan, Pinocchio finds Kyoko, another amnesiac with a horrible secret to her own memory loss. Together they try to piece their lives and live in a world where memory is no longer needed. At the same time, Pinocchio's fiendish architect and master is desperately trying to find his lost prototype before the world finds him. As agents hunt down Pinocchio, the sex android begins to unravel in what can only be said is a hallucinogenic thrill ride that has to be seen to be believed.
Jeremiah Sparta (Martin Sheen) has died, and his family comes together for the rituals and festivities of death. This isn't any ordinary family, though: they're Texans. With a good dose of self-effacing humor, a star-studded cast portrays the idiosyncrasies that make Texans unique, for good, bad, or weird. There are money matters to be sorted and fought over, a nervous camel, a spirited old man whose soul just can't seem to lay down and rest. When L'il Sparta is unexpectedly visited by the ghost of his deceased grandfather, the family's darkest secrets -- and most luminous charms -- are revealed.
Hana-bi (はなび HANA-BI), released in the US as Fireworks, is a 1997 Japanese film written, directed and edited by, and starring Japanese filmmaker Takeshi Kitano.

Kitano plays Nishi, a violent and unpredictable police detective who quits the force after a terrible incident results in his partner, Horibe (Ren Osugi), needing to use a wheelchair. After his retirement, he spends much of his time looking after his wife Miyuki (Kayoko Kishimoto), who has leukemia. The film moves at a deliberate pace and devotes much time to exploring their relationship. Nishi has also borrowed money from the Yakuza to pay for his wife's needs, and is having difficulty repaying them. Meanwhile, Horibe takes up painting and creates works of art that are surrealistic.
